Introduction to Permaculture & Planting with Native Plants Workshop
8:30am -12pm  with instruction ending at 5pm Saturday the 18th of November.

Permaculture:  1) The practice of a low labour, low weeding, no pesticide, no
Chemical fertilizer, no till agriculture emphasising perennial, shrub and tree
species. 2) The art and science of designing and maintaining a permanent
agricultureal system based on renewable resources.
